Safety First: Tips for Propane Use

When it comes to using propane for making delicious s’mores, safety should always be your first priority. Propane offers a convenient and efficient way to heat your marshmallows and create that gooey, toasted perfection, but understanding proper handling is crucial. Did you know that propane is both a cooking tool and a potential fire hazard? By following some essential safety tips, you can ensure a fun and enjoyable outdoor experience while keeping your family safe.

To start, it’s important to always inspect your propane equipment before use. Look for any signs of wear or damage on hoses and connections, and ensure everything is securely tightened. A good rule of thumb is to conduct a bubble test: mix soapy water and apply it to the connections; if you see bubbles forming, there’s a leak. If you do detect a leak, do not attempt to light the grill, and instead, turn off the propane and ventilate the area immediately.

General Propane Use Tips

When using propane, keep the following guidelines in mind to promote safety:

  • Keep it outdoor: Always use propane grills outdoors. Using propane indoors can lead to dangerous gas accumulation.
  • Maintain distance: Ensure your grill is placed at least ten feet away from any structures, including walls, railings, and trees.
  • Monitor supervision: Always supervise children when using propane for cooking to prevent accidents.
  • Know your equipment: Familiarize yourself with the operation manual of your grill, ensuring you know how to safely ignite and turn off the heat.

Using propane doesn’t just mean grilling; it can also enhance the s’mores-making process. Opt for a propane torch for precise control over your flame to toast your marshmallows to perfection. This allows for a quick caramelization without burning. Always hold the torch at a safe distance-typically around 12 inches-to minimize the risk of flare-ups.

At the end of your s’mores session, turn off the propane tank and ensure all flames are completely out before storing your equipment. Keeping the propane tank in a well-ventilated area far from direct sunlight or heat sources enhances safety during storage.

Classic Propane S’mores

For the traditionalists at heart, starting with the classic s’mores recipe is a perfect choice. It combines the timeless flavors of chocolate, marshmallows, and graham crackers. To prepare:

  • Ingredients: Marshmallows, chocolate bars (milk chocolate works best), graham crackers.
  • Equipment: Propane grill or a skewer.

First, preheat your propane grill to medium heat. Skewer the marshmallows on a long stick to ensure a safe distance from the flames. Place the marshmallows on the grill and toast them to your desired level of golden-brown perfection. Once toasted, sandwich the marshmallow and a piece of chocolate between two graham crackers, and then press gently. The heat from the marshmallow will melt the chocolate beautifully, creating the ultimate gooey delight that’s hard to resist!

Peanut Butter Cup S’mores

If you’re ready to spice things up, try switching out the classic elements for something a little more indulgent. Peanut Butter Cup S’mores are a crowd-pleaser and incredibly easy to make. Here’s how:

  • Ingredients: Peanut butter cups (like Reese’s), marshmallows, graham crackers.
  • Equipment: Propane grill or skewer.

As with the classic recipe, preheat your grill to medium heat. Toast your marshmallow until it reaches your preferred level of doneness. Instead of using a chocolate bar, place a peanut butter cup on a graham cracker piece, and once the marshmallow is perfectly toasted, put it on top of the peanut butter cup. Finish with another graham cracker on top and gently press down. The heat will melt the peanut butter cup, creating an irresistible combination of flavors that will delight both kids and adults.

Common Mistakes to Avoid While Making S’mores

When it comes to making delicious s’mores, simplicity often reigns supreme. However, when you’re using a propane setup, a few common missteps can turn a delightful experience into a frustrating one. By pinpointing these pitfalls, you can elevate your outdoor gathering from ordinary to extraordinary, ensuring that everyone enjoys expertly crafted s’mores safely and joyfully.

One of the most frequent issues arises from an inadequate understanding of heat control. With propane, it’s essential to manage your flame carefully to avoid burning the marshmallows. Instead of blasting the flames on high, start with a medium heat and hold the marshmallow a safe distance away, gradually rotating it until it reaches a beautiful golden brown. This slow approach not only enhances flavor but also minimizes the risk of flare-ups that could ruin your treats or cause accidents.

Another mistake is miscalculating the amount of propane you’ll need for your s’mores adventure. It’s easy to underestimate how quickly a tank can empty when roasting marshmallows, especially if you’re cooking for a crowd. Always check your tank’s status before heading out, and consider bringing a spare tank just in case. There’s nothing worse than running out of propane right when the marshmallows are almost ready!

Additionally, don’t overlook the importance of proper seating arrangements and distance from the propane flame. Gather your family and friends at a safe distance that still encourages togetherness without putting anyone at risk. Establish a cozy yet safe zone that allows everyone to enjoy the experience while being cautious around the flame. This can become a part of the fun-perhaps even a storytelling circle where you share s’mores traditions or the best outdoor memories.

Finally, using the wrong tools can complicate your s’mores-making process. Forgetting to use long skewers or roasting sticks can lead to singed eyebrows or burnt fingertips. Opt for stainless steel skewers designed specifically for roasting to give yourselves a comfy grip and safer distance from the flame. Bonus tip: keep a small bowl of water nearby for quickly extinguishing any tiny flare-ups that might occur during the process.

Cleaning Up: Properly Disposing of Propane Waste

When it comes to crafting delicious s’mores using propane, it’s just as important to think about safety and environmental integrity, especially when it comes to disposing of propane waste. Propane, while an efficient fuel source for grilling and outdoor cooking, requires careful handling and disposal once its container is empty or expired. Many families engage in outdoor activities that include propane use, and understanding how to properly manage propane waste is essential for a safe and enjoyable experience.

One of the most straightforward ways to dispose of your propane tanks responsibly is to utilize exchange programs offered by many propane suppliers. These programs allow you to return your empty cylinders and receive a full one, making the process easy and eco-friendly. You can locate a nearby exchange service through local gas stations or dedicated propane service providers. For instance, AmeriGas provides resources for exchanging or recycling your old propane grill tank effectively, ensuring safe disposal without harming the environment [1[1].

If you’re dealing with smaller, one-pound propane cylinders often used for camp stoves and portable grills, it’s critical to take them to a hazardous waste recycling center, especially if they are empty or nearly empty. Many cities have designated drop-off locations that handle these types of materials. Be sure to check if your local recycling center accepts such items, as they have specific regulations regarding leaking or broken containers [2[2]. Getting familiar with these disposal methods not only ensures safety but also reduces the environmental footprint of your outdoor cooking adventures.

For those looking for alternative recycling options, several online resources can help locate propane recycling facilities nearby. Contacting local propane dealers and suppliers can also provide insights into proper disposal channels in your area. Utilizing these services not only clears your space but also promotes a greener planet by recycling materials that can be processed and reused[3[3].

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can you safely make s’mores using propane?
A: Yes, you can safely make s’mores with propane as long as you follow proper safety guidelines. Use a propane campfire or grill designed for cooking. Ensure good ventilation and keep flammable materials away. Always supervise children and use roasting sticks designed for grilling to ensure an enjoyable experience.

Q: What is the best way to roast marshmallows over propane?
A: The best way to roast marshmallows over propane is to hold them about 6-8 inches above the flame. Rotate the marshmallow slowly to achieve an even toast without catching fire. For a perfectly gooey center, avoid exposing it directly to high flames for too long.

Q: How can I make s’mores with propane without a campfire?
A: You can make s’mores with propane using a propane torch or grill. Light the torch or preheat the grill, place the marshmallows on skewers, and roast them as you would over a campfire. This method allows for controlled cooking, making it fun and safe for everyone!

Q: Are propane s’mores any different from traditional s’mores?
A: Propane s’mores are similar to traditional s’mores in taste but offer more convenience and speed. With a propane source, you can achieve a quicker roast while enjoying the same delicious combination of graham crackers, chocolate, and marshmallows.

Q: If propane is used, how do I reduce any gas flavor in s’mores?
A: If you’re concerned about gas flavor when making s’mores with propane, ensure proper ventilation and use clean, well-maintained equipment. Choose high-quality propane and allow enough time for the flame to stabilize before starting to roast marshmallows.

Q: What type of propane grill is best for making s’mores?
A: A propane grill with adjustable flame settings is best for making s’mores, allowing you to control heat levels. Look for grill grates that provide enough space for skewers or marshmallow holders. Some users even prefer portable grills for camping or backyard fun.
